How come people still don't give Eazy-E his deserved props?

How come people still don’t give Eazy-E his deserved props? Everyone gives mad love, props, respect to Big, ’Pac, and Pun (R.I.P. I’m sending y’all my love too), but forgets about Eazy. If it wasn’t for that cat putting his drug loot towards starting Ruthless Records, we’d have never had an N.W.A. I just want to dedicate this column to Eric “Eazy-E” Wright. You will not be forgotten.

Ubiquity Records has some new goodies in the works. An album from Dark Leaf (finally) and new singles from Nobody and Medusa are on the way.

Big up to my man G-Stokes, who’s making some moves on the Canadian scene as of late. With a couple videos in rotation and an EP dropping by the time this reaches you, look out for this cat.

PUTS fans (People Under the Stairs) are already rocking the single “Jappy Jap.” Look out for the album O.S.T. (Original Sound Track) on Om Records. These cats are doing some traditional hip hop stylings, with a lighthearted feel to it.
